Is there gold in Lake Superior?
Is there gold at Lake Superior? Yes. With times the way they are, maybe prospecting is not so far-fetched. There are a handful of prospectors panning and sluicing for gold along the shores of our Great Lakes.....more notably, along the beaches of Lake Superior.
How much gold is in Lake Superior?
Mining Techniques for Lake Superior BeachesYou may find 20-30 specks of gold in your gold pan, yet the weight will be negligible. You aren't likely to find any nuggets or “pickers” here, just tiny fine-textured gold dust.

Prospectors have found gold in the Manistee, Au Sable and other rivers. But rivers are not the only place that gold has been found in Michigan. People dry pan for gold in gravel pits. Many prospectors claim that gold can be found in just about any Michigan gravel pit.Where are gold nuggets in Michigan?
There are several placer gold deposits along the Little Sable River and in the low water gravel bars in the Manistee River, all in Manistee County. In the Greenville City area, placer gold can be found by panning in gravels of all regional streams. Placer gold is also found in the area streams of Howard City.Is it legal to pan for gold in Michigan?
A gold pan is all you need to pull flakes or nuggets from rivers running through Michigan's state or national lands. In fact, only panning by hand is allowed in the state; using portable dredges or sluices doesn't meet the definition of casual or recreational panning.What is the best state to find gold?

Black sands (mostly iron) can be and usually is an indicator of gold, but not always. Rule of thumb is you will generally find black sand with gold, but not always gold with black sand. However if you are finding gold and getting black sands with it, it would be worthwhile to try some and see what happens.What rocks contain gold?
Gold is also found at times in chalcopyrite, galena and arsenopyrite and stibnite, but not as a rule in such large amounts as may be found in pyrite. Other minerals, like sphalerite, pyrrhotite, magnetite and hematite sometimes carry small amounts of gold as well.
